Output eb3fcf01666eff04bdb978a738bee9af695ec88313bab380f8a2c9f2379382c2:0

value
72525933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cd359016a130ea2a3aefc86b7c0c27b41136111 OP_EQUAL
address
3BcS5xNfyBeTE9MtdXJQRUm9gRf9u7ihDy
transaction
eb3fcf01666eff04bdb978a738bee9af695ec88313bab380f8a2c9f2379382c2
confirmations
121813
spent
true